Page 2
K:
I had a word with Nelson about it the other day.
He checked one view he had and--
R:
How do you feel about that?
K:
David, you know my affection for the family and for you. It is
a
somewhat precarious position, if I can be ohonest with you.
From the national point of view, you would of course be a tremendous
asset, but you'd be out on your own.
R:
No doubt about that.
K:
I wouldn't pay the slightest attention to what promises you are given
when the shooting starts, you are going to be there all by yourself.
R:
I'm sureof that.
K:
Now that has advantages and liabilities, but it is a precarious position.
In a funny way--that is not now possible, because you can't work with
me xfx having been offered this other thing.
R:
Of course I
K:
It would have been a safer relationship for both of us, because foreign
affairs is still lightly insulated
R:
Right, but in a way, it is conceivable that--
K:
You and I would work closely together anyway.
R:
In some respects--I might be able to do--
K:
You could do more and better.
R:
But there--
K:
Because you have a much power base.
R:
That is right.
K:
My basic view I think would be that the country is in such bad shape,
and you can't really be diminished by stepping into a crisis, if it doesn't
work it can't be a reflection on youx and SO much needs to be done that
can only be done by senior cabinet officers that on balance I think you'd
be performing a service by doing it.
R:
So you feel I should. Do you feel that this constitutes a problem for Nelsor
K:
No, I don't see why.
